1. Nature of the Condition Being Treated
The healing time for Acoustic Wave Therapy largely depends on the specific condition being addressed. For instance, conditions like plantar fasciitis or chronic tendon injuries typically require a series of treatments spaced over several weeks. Each session is usually brief, but the cumulative effect over time is what leads to significant improvement. In contrast, treatments for erectile dysfunction may show quicker results, with some patients reporting improvements after just a few sessions.

Q: How many sessions of Acoustic Wave Therapy are typically needed?
A: The number of sessions varies depending on the condition being treated. For chronic pain or musculoskeletal issues, patients may need between 6 to 12 sessions, while erectile dysfunction might require fewer sessions.
Q: Is there any downtime after Acoustic Wave Therapy?
A: Generally, there is minimal downtime associated with AWT. Patients can resume their normal activities immediately after treatment, though they may be advised to avoid strenuous exercise for a short period.
